    Claims (5)

    1. Retractable platform for a swimming pool, comprising:
      a horizontal frame (6) with parallel crosspieces (8);
      transverse tenons (10) which project from the frame (6) and are engaged in vertical shafts (15) provided around the pool (2), each shaft comprising a vertical aperture (16) which opens into the pool;
      as many cables (20) as there are tenons (10), each cable (20) circulating along and on the exterior of the pool (2) on return pulleys (34 to 36), and describing, in its area of connection with a tenon (10), a vertical path (20a) in the corresponding shaft (15); and
      a unit (50) for drawing the cables (20), which is disposed at one end of the pool and outside the latter, characterised in that each tenon (10) is firstly provided with a grooved unit (17) with a low coefficient of friction, which is fitted such as to slide inside the corresponding shaft (15), whilst assuring guiding in vertical translation of this tenon (10), and is secondly connected to the lower end of a flap (26) which is fitted such as to slide in rebates (25) which edge the aperture (16) of the shaft (15), and close the part of this shaft which is disposed above the platform (1), whereas each vertical shaft (15) comprises, in its upper part and between the maximum filling level of the pool and the level of the peripheral curb of this pool, a housing (28) which is accessible via a trap door (29), and contains firstly the pulleys (34 to 36) which assure return of the cable (20) between its vertical path (20a) in the shaft (15) and a horizontal and longitudinal path (20c), on the exterior of the pool, in the vicinity of the longitudinal wall of the latter, and contains secondly the return rollers (42) for the flap (26) in a rear channel of the shaft.
    2. Platform according to claim 1, characterised in that the frame (6) and its crosspieces (8) consist of tubular profiles made of metal alloy which is resistant to corrosion by chlorinated water, and at least some of these profiles are lined on the interior by a ballasting material.
    3. Platform according to claim 1, characterised in that the shutter (26) consists of a mat, the path of which is organised by the return rollers (42) of the housing (28), and the rear end of which circulates vertically in the rear shaft (39), in which it is put under tension by a counterweight (43).
    4. Platform according to claim 1, characterised in that at least one of the flaps (15) comprises, on its surface which faces the pool, a scale (60) which indicates the depth of penetration of the platform (1) below the level of the pool, whereas a wall (61) which closes the upper part of the aperture (16) of the corresponding shaft (15) comprises a window (62) which makes it possible to read the scale.
    5. Platform according to claim 1, characterised in that the drawing unit (50) consists of a hydraulic jack, the body (50a) of which is secured in a pit (53) in the vicinity of the pool (2), and the rod of which is connected to the ends of the lifting cables (20) which circulate in troughs (52) disposed beneath the curb (3) of the pool (2).
